After settling that group, I headed down to ECP to lay the swim lane for the NB aquathlon. Reached there like 3.30pm and it ended at 6.30pm! Freaking tiring thing to do. The stupid boat engine could not be trimmed up and down. I had to anchor my boat in the sea and swim to shore to prevent my prop from being grounded. It's so irritating!
The stupid engine broke down when I was on my way back! Arghh... All of a sudden the engine ceased and I started it again, it can only travel at 1000rpm. Anything more than that, it would cease. The night falls fast and it was total darkness. I was like "snailing" in the sea while waiting for backup! I drifted out to the open sea and I was damn worried that a tanker would be coming for me. It was like so dark and cold! Thank goodness I have my flight jacket wetsuit!
I felt so guilty towards Chris to make him suffered with me! I bet he was very hungry then!
By the time the backup came, it was like 10plus! He tried to fixed the engine and forgotten the drift was so strong and eventually we landed up in the shallow water. I had to pull the boat out into deep water but the stupid wave kept pushing the boat to the shore! arghhhh.... I fought there for an hour lah! Can you imagine?
When everything was over, it was already 12am and I had yet to eat my dinner! I was totally famished!
Footnote: Always bring food along in boating!
